An excellent collection of Greek, Latin and English books, in all faculties. [Wit]h most of the scarce and valuable common law books of England, of the best editions; the library of an eminent person deceased, [to] be sold by auction at Tom's Coffee-house, ad[joy]ning to Ludgate, on Tuesday 12th of April, 1692. By John Bullord

At foot of title page: Conditions of sale. [...]hat bids most is the buyer, &c. ... [Ev]ery buyer gives in his name and place of abode, paying also 5s. in the pound for [...] he shall buy, if demanded; and be obliged to take away his books within three [days] after the sale i ended. [The sa]le will begin exactly at three afternoon on Tuesday, April 12. 1692. and [ev]ery afternoon after till all be sold off
